Scope of Responsibility:
The Director of Finance is an active business partner with the management team. This position will report to the VP of Finance and is responsible for the planning, execution, and oversight of the financial management aspects of the business and will provide strategic financial input to the management team. This person will work collaboratively with leadership to establish long-range goals, strategies, plans and policies to meet the company's business and financial objectives. Plans, organizes, directs, and controls the accounting and control function for the business, reports operational results and provides management direction to accounting functions. Responsible for budgeting (Operating and Capital), forecasting, and long-term financial planning processes Responsible for the preparation of the financial reporting and monthly metric package Performs analysis of the company’s actual operating results vs. budget and forecast Monitor expected gross margin through project completion to identify any variances to budget Oversee cost accounting of all design-build jobs, identify efficiency opportunities and make recommendations to management team Responsible for preparation and reporting of business unit sales backlog Analyze financial data to provide insights and recommendations for business improvement Develop and implement financial strategies to support the organization's objectives Continually develop reporting and forecasting tools to better identify business risks and opportunities Develop, maintain and update forecast models of the company’s balance sheet, income statement and statement of cash flows to support parent reporting requirements Assist in the development and preparation of financial models, key performance indicators, and other decision support tools to management Work with manufacturing operations to drive continuous improvement and visual metrics Assess ROI & maintenance capital expenditure projects and provide guidance to operations. Work with cross-functional teams to drive special projects and initiatives Facilitates annual physical inventory audits and acts as liaison with external auditors Own and manage the month-end and year-end closing process and related deadlines Provides guidance and coaching to staff in their professional development Assist accounting staff in researching and documenting accounting issues or errors as they arise and follow through to resolution Ensures compliance with the Company’s accounting policies Where applicable, assist in any regulatory or audit requirements Additional duties as assigned Position Requirements: Education: Bachelor’s Degree in Accounting or Finance required; MBA in Accounting or Finance preferred CPA preferred Experience: 8-10 years of strong well-rounded finance & accounting experience and three years of management experience in a financial position with significant financial reporting, analysis responsibility Hands on experience working with manufacturing operations Experience in job-based/project (percentage of completion) accounting Experience with ERP systems Skills & Abilities: Excellent computer skills, especially in MS Excel and Power Point Superior reasoning and problem-solving ability Exceptional analytical, statistical, quantitative, and deduction skills Substantial business acumen Strong understanding of business processes and basic corporate finance, management and accounting principles Demonstrates cross-functional expertise and the ability to thrive in a highly complex environment Ability to meet personal and team monthly, quarterly, and annual financial goals Demonstrates strategic thinking with an entrepreneurial spirit Demonstrated leadership capabilities, including people development/coaching, objective setting, and measurement skills Physical Requirements: Demonstrated ability to work with frequent interruptions in workflow and constantly changing priorities Must be able to remain in a stationary position for extended periods of time with the ability to move throughout the office or outside the manufacturing site as needed Must be able to perform physical activities that require use of fingers, hands and arms, such as sitting, typing, using office equipment and reaching.
